Cognyte (CGNT) quarterly results | revenue growth and analyst expectations remain in focus. Cognyte Software Ltd. (CGNT)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$0.10, significantly ex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.0442 — a positive surprise of 126.2%. While revenue figures were not disclosed in this release, the bottom-line beat suggests strong operational efficiency. Despite the earnings outperformance, shares declined by 1.63%, possibly reflecting profit-taking or uncertainty around top-line growth.
